What does it mean when a dog is paper trained?
Paper training is a highly effective and popular way to housetrain puppies. When done correctly, paper training teaches the puppy to eliminate on progressively smaller areas of paper (or training pads) until you are able to direct the puppy to specific areas where you want him to toilet.

Why do dogs play with toilet paper?
A toilet paper roll satisfies a dog’s instincts and playing with it involves a lot of their senses. Dogs love the feel of the paper in their mouths, they love to watch the roll flip and flutter around in unpredictable ways and they love the sound of the roll when moved around with their paws.
Is paper training a good idea?
There are advantages to paper/pee pad training: It’s a good method for people who live in high-rise buildings. It’s good for people who have mobility or health issues and can’t take their puppy outside. It’s good for people who are not at home and cannot watch their puppy.

Should I let my dog shred paper?
While shredding may seem like a messy but harmless canine pastime, it is anything but; dogs who swallow paper can develop digestive problems. Swallowing a large amount of paper can cause an intestinal blockage. For your dog’s health — and your sanity — it’s important to put a stop to this behavior.

Do dogs ever outgrow pica?
Some dogs outgrow pica while others will need treatment of the underlying medical or behavioral condition that is causing the pica. It’s not something that should be ignored as it can cause serious health issues for your pet. In some cases, it can be stopped as simply as providing lots of chew toys for your dog.
What does pica mean in dogs?
This problem, called pica, is defined as the persistent chewing and consumption of non-nutritional substances that provide no physical benefit to the animal. While many of our dogs and cats chew on a variety of objects, only a subset actually consumes the objects.

Can dogs eat apples?
Yes, dogs can eat apples. Apples are an excellent source of vitamins A and C, as well as fiber for your dog. They are low in protein and fat, making them the perfect snack for senior dogs. Just be sure to remove the seeds and core first.

How often should pee pads be changed?
Though the exact answer will be different for each puppy, in general it is a good idea to change the pad after two or three uses. This will stop the potty area from smelling so terrible. It will also prevent the puppy from accidentally stepping in its own waste- something NOBODY wants.
Do pee pads confuse dogs?
The short answer is: yes, they can! If there are potty pads all over the house then it is easy to confuse potty pads with other soft surfaces like carpet. If you want or need to use potty pads: Place them in one location of the house.
